Abstract

Purpose: This study examined the direct and indirect effects of instructional leadership on learning quality through pedagogical innovation among Physical Education, Sports, and Health (PJOK) teachers in Pati Regency, Central Java, Indonesia.

Methods: A quantitative cross-sectional survey was conducted using covariance-based Structural Equation Modelling (CB-SEM) with IBM AMOS 22. A stratified random sample of 153 teachers was selected from a population of 250. Data were collected using validated five-point Likert-scale instruments. Confirmatory Factor Analysis confirmed satisfactory validity (factor loadings > 0.78; AVE = 0.51-0.57; CR = 0.72-0.75), while Harman's single-factor test indicated no significant common method bias (28.4%).

Results: The model demonstrated excellent fit (χ² = 85.532, df = 87, p = .524; RMSEA = .000; CFI = 1.000; GFI = .934; AGFI = .909). Instructional leadership significantly influenced learning quality (β = .212, p = .012) and pedagogical innovation (β = .319, p = .008). Pedagogical innovation positively affected learning quality (β = .318, p < .001) and partially mediated the relationship between instructional leadership and learning quality (indirect effect = .101, 95% CI [.031, .187]). The model explained 31.3% of the variance in learning quality (R² = .313).

Novelty and Contribution: The study extends instructional leadership and Diffusion of Innovation theories by establishing pedagogical innovation as the mechanism linking instructional leadership to learning quality in physical education.

Social and Practical Implications: The findings support leadership-focused professional development and teacher innovation initiatives to improve learning quality in emerging education systems.
